Le tableau ci-dessous présente le nombre de CPU requises estimé pour chaque composant logique de Messaging Server dans l'architecture logique. Il reprend l'estimation finale calculée dans la section Mise à jour du nombre de CPU estimé .
Tableau 5–6 Ajustement de l'estimation du nombre de CPU pour les composants de support
Composant |
Nombre de CPU |
Mémoire |
---|---|---|
Messaging Server (MTA, entrant) |
2 |
4 Go |
Messaging Server (MTA, sortant) |
2 |
4 Go |
Messaging Server (MMP) |
2 |
4 Go |
Messaging Server (Message Store) |
2 |
4 Go |
Pour cet exemple, supposons qu'au cours de la phase de spécification technique, les exigences de qualité de service suivantes aient été formulées :
Disponibilité : la disponibilité globale du système doit être de 99,99% (hors périodes d'indisponibilité planifiées). Une panne d'un seul système ne doit pas entraîner d'interruption des services.
Évolutivité : aucun serveur ne doit être utilisé à plus de 80% au cours des périodes de charge de pointe et le système doit pouvoir assumer une croissance à long terme de 10% par an.
Pour répondre aux exigences de disponibilité, prévoyez deux instances de chaque composant de Messaging Server, une sur chaque serveur. Si un serveur ou un composant ne fonctionne plus, l'autre le remplace. Le schéma ci-dessous présente un diagramme du réseau correspondant à cette stratégie de disponibilité.
Sur le schéma ci-dessus, le nombre de CPU a doublé par rapport à l'estimation initiale. Cette augmentation est intervenue pour les raisons suivantes :
En cas de panne d'un serveur, l'autre fournit la puissance de traitement nécessaire à la gestion de la charge.
La puissance de traitement supplémentaire fournit la marge de sécurité nécessaire pour répondre à l'exigence selon laquelle aucun serveur ne doit être utilisé à plus de 80% au cours des périodes de charge de pointe.
En ce qui concerne l'exigence d'évolutivité impliquant une croissance annuelle de la charge de 10%, la puissance de traitement supplémentaire permet d'ajouter la capacité latente requise.